The A106 Gr B low carbon steel, which was used in the electric power plants and heavy chemical plants, was welded by multi-pass arc welding. The heat affected zone (HAZ) formed by welding was corroded in acid chloride solution, or in saturated H₂S containing acid chloride solution, or in saturated H₂S containing acid chloride solution under applied current. In this order of corrosion solution, the rate of corrosion increased, because H₂S accelerated the iron dissolution, hydrogen evolution, and the formation of nonprotective FeS, whereas the applied current accelerated the electrochemical reaction. The scales formed in acid chloride solution consisted primarily of Fe₃O₄, while those formed in H2S containing acid chloride solution consisted primarily of Fe₃O₄ and FeS.
